-About the Artist-Doug Dabbs’ love for art started in elementary school when his third grade teacher, Mrs. Maddox, gave the class an assignment to read a book in their spare time. After convincing his teacher to let him read comic books, Doug’s obsession for comics began. His childhood and adult passion for comics not only turned into a love for all art genres, but led to his career of choice, sequential art. From comic book pages to concept design, Doug tries to express strong visual concepts such as storytelling, emotion, and acting, while keeping a simplicity that speaks to the viewer. Doug approaches each of his pieces with whole-hearted passion, regardless of the project or style of the job. With this approach he hopes the passion he puts into a piece will translate to the viewer. Whether it is rendering a piece of fine art, or telling a story through comics, Doug uses that passion to move and entertain the viewer, while giving a fresh perspective. Doug earned his Bachelor of Fine Arts in Sequential art at the Savannah College of Art and Design-Atlanta. He is continuing his education at SCAD-Atlanta by working towards his Master of Fine Arts.
